Dev Deepawali is observed in Varanasi fifteen days after Diwali on Kartik Poornima, the full moon of the Hindu month of Kartik. Gaya is a city in India’s central Bihar state. It is the second-largest city in Bihar after Patna and is also the district headquarters of Gaya District and Magadh Division. The Pitru Paksha is a Hindu ceremony in which Hindus pay honour to their ‘pitrs,’ or ancestors. It lasts 16 days during Krishna paksha, or the time between Purnima and Amavasya, in the month of Ashvin or Bhadrapada, according to the Hindu calendar. The Mahakaleshwar Jyotirlinga, one of India’s 12 Jyotirlingas, is located in the historic city of Ujjain in the state of Madhya Pradesh. The Mahakaal lingam at this temple, dedicated to Lord Shiva, is believed to be self-manifest, drawing currents of Shakti (strength) from within itself.
